Without knowing more it is hard to give a definitive answer.
Can you ping the server from the portable?   Can the server ping the
portable? If the answer to both is "no" you should double check the
network settings on both machines.

One thing you could try is to port scan the server to see what ports are
open:
$ sudo  apt-get install nmap
$ sudo nmap -sS <ServerIP>
